You'd need to work with your local provider and your cell provider to
even begin to get this to work. In CallManager you can make sure to
pass the redirecting IE to the telco but what they send on down the
line is out of your hands.

I have PSTN calls coming in over PRIs, with ANI displayed on my IP
Phone. Is there any way that I can get that original ANI passed
through when I have my phone forwarded to my cell phone? The
outbound trunks are also PRIs, and are currently set to send the
company's main number as outbound Caller ID.
Further complication: These are MGCP PRI endpoints on 3845
gateways. The gateways do not have ccm-manager configuration-
download as part of the config currently. Is there any way for me to
manually make a change, or do I have to add ccm-manager config and do
a 'no mgcp'/'mgcp' after making changes in order to get this to work?
I don't have Cisco Mobility Manager available to me, though I would
love to try it...not in the budget, I'm afraid.
